The finding that relatives of individuals with autism show mild autistic traits is referred to as the broader autism phenotype (BAP). Individuals with autism-spectrum disorder (ASD) exhibit impairments in response to others' pain. Evidence suggests that features of autism are not restricted to individuals with ASD, and that autistic traits vary throughout the general population.
